4:31Now PlayingAs President Obama nominates Merrick Garland to the Supreme Court to replace the late Supreme Court Justice Antonin Scalia, what will Republicans do? Garland is considered a moderate who serves as the chief judge of the United States Court of Appeals for the District of Columbia Circuit. At 63, Garland is also the oldest person nominated to the Supreme Court in 45 years. Republicans have vowed to block any Obama nominee. We spoke to John Nichols of The Nation just before the announcement was made.
